Quote:
Originally Posted by OMT
1) Tried to get a generic dome since 07. But it has always been a generic dome versus another authentic stadium. We decided we'd rather have an authentic team stadium instead of a generic dome for low profile bowl games.

2) Yes, that is exactly why we don't have authentic stadiums for baseball fields. They are generic on PS2 as well. I don't believe we will ever have authentic baseball stadiums for the bowl games that use them... but you never know.
Thanks for your feedback.

1) Makes sense - but as someone else mentioned, you may consider using the Alamo Dome (or even the Carrier Dome) for both Rogers Centre and Trop field (with the field art different of course) That may be time effective and get the job done.

2) Thanks for the clarification. Is it possible (legally) to build a stadium that looks similar and call it something like (Toronto Stadium, Tampa Stadium or SF Stadium?) Also, how were we able to get Dolphin Stadium? Is it because it isn't owned by the team.
